Kahoot: Best for Live Classroom Games

What it is: Kahoot is a game-based learning platform where students compete in real-time quiz games.

Best for: Teachers who want to energize their classroom with competitive, game-show style quizzes.

Pros

  • Engaging live games - Students love the competitive format
  • Massive question library - Millions of pre-made quizzes
  • Strong brand recognition - Students already know how to use it
  • Music and animations - Creates exciting atmosphere

Cons

  • Must write questions manually - No AI generation from your materials
  • Not great for homework - Designed primarily for live sessions
  • Can be distracting - Game elements may overshadow learning
  • Expensive for full features - $17+/month for useful features

Pricing: Free basic tier. Pro plans from $17/month.

Quizizz: Best for Async Student Practice

What it is: Quizizz offers both live games and self-paced quizzes with gamification elements.

Best for: Teachers who want flexibility between live games and homework assignments.

Pros

  • Flexible modes - Live games and async homework
  • Self-paced option - Students can complete on their own time
  • Good question library - Many pre-made options available
  • Student progress tracking - Detailed analytics

Cons

  • Limited AI features - Can't generate from your documents
  • Must find or create questions - No automatic generation
  • Interface can be cluttered - Many features to navigate
  • Higher pricing - Starts at $19/month for teachers

Pricing: Free basic tier. Paid plans from $19/month.
